Official abstract text for this publication.
An assembly includes a portable centrifugal pump and an electromagnetic motor including a rotor having an axis X and including first main permanent magnets that cooperate with a stator and are arranged in pairs, in particular in fours. The first main permanent magnets are arranged opposite a magnetised part that is capable of bearing the same number of magnets as the number of first permanent magnets and is secured to the pump. The first main permanent magnets create a magnetic flux. The magnetic flux of the rotor interacts with axial protruding poles and radial protruding poles of the stator.
Opening claim text (preview).
The invention claimed is: 1 . An assembly comprising a portable centrifugal pump and an electromagnetic motor consisting of a rotor of axis X comprising first permanent magnets cooperating with a stator and arranged in pairs, wherein the first permanent magnets are facing a magnetised piece integral with the pump, wherein the stator comprises several radially arranged salient poles and axially arranged salient poles, each with a winding respectively, and wherein the first permanent magnets are in an axial magnetic flux with axial poles and in a radial magnetic flux with radial poles. 2 . The assembly according to claim 1 , wherein the centrifugal pump is dismountable from the electromagnetic motor. 3 . The assembly according to claim 1 , wherein the rotor comprises second permanent magnets. 4 . The assembly according to claim 3 , wherein the second permanent magnets are arranged in pairs. 5 . The assembly according to claim 3 , wherein a number of second permanent magnets is identical to a number of first permanent magnets. 6 . The assembly according to claim 1 , wherein the assembly has a diameter of between 10 and 160 mm. 7 . The assembly according to claim 1 , wherein the assembly has a length of between 32 and 85 mm. 8 . The assembly according to claim 1 , wherein the pump is a medical pump. 9 . An assembly comprising a portable centrifugal pump and an electromagnetic motor consisting of a rotor of axis X comprising first permanent magnets cooperating with a stator and arranged in pairs, wherein the rotor comprises two discs connected through a shaft of axis X, wherein the stator has salient poles, wherein each salient pole is U-shaped with two legs at each axial end directed towards the rotor, each leg being radially facing one of the discs and wherein the pump is placed axially facing one of the two discs and wherein another pump is disposed axially on the opposite side to the pump facing the other disc. 10 . An assembly comprising a portable centrifugal pump and an electromagnetic motor consisting of a rotor of axis X comprising first permanent magnets cooperating with a stator and arranged in pairs, wherein the rotor comprises several discs connected through a shaft of axis X, wherein the stator consists of several stator elements with salient poles stacked on top of each other, wherein each salient pole is U-shaped with two legs directed towards the rotor at each axial end, each leg being radially facing one of the discs, wherein the pump is arranged axially facing one of the discs placed at one axial end and wherein another pump is arranged axially facing another disc placed at the other axial end.
